|
JSTL
|
|
作者是 Administrator
|
|
2007-12-02 04:14:27 |
|
JSTL Parse Date
<%@ taglib uri="http://java.sun.com/jstl/core" prefix="c" %><%@ taglib uri="http://java.sun.com/jstl/fmt" prefix="fmt" %> <html> <head> <title>Parse Date</title> </head>
<body> <form method="POST"> <table border="1" cellpadding="0" cellspacing="0" style="border-collapse: collapse" bordercolor="#111111" width="62%" id="AutoNumber1"> <tr> <td width="100%" colspan="2" bgcolor="#0000FF"> <p align="center"> <b> <font color="#FFFFFF" size="4">Date Formatting</font> </b> </p> </td> </tr>
<tr> <td width="47%">Enter a date to be parsed:</td>
<td width="53%"> <input type="text" name="num" size="20" /> </td> </tr>
<tr> <td width="100%" colspan="2"> <p align="center"> <input type="submit" value="Submit" name="submit" />
<input type="reset" value="Reset" name="reset" /> </p> </td> </tr> </table>
<p> </p> </form>
<c:if test="${pageContext.request.method=='POST'}"> <table border="1" cellpadding="0" cellspacing="0" style="border-collapse: collapse" bordercolor="#111111" width="63%" id="AutoNumber2"> <tr> <td width="100%" colspan="2" bgcolor="#0000FF"> <p align="center"> <b> <font color="#FFFFFF" size="4">Formatting: <c:out value="${param.num}" escapeXml="false" /> </font> </b> </p> </td> </tr>
<tr> <td width="51%">type="date" dateStyle="short"</td>
<td width="49%"> <c:catch var="e"> <fmt:parseDate var="i" type="date" dateStyle="short" value="${param.num}" />
<c:out value="${i}" escapeXml="false" /> </c:catch>
<c:out value="${e}" escapeXml="false" /> </td> </tr>
<tr> <td width="51%">type="date" dateStyle="medium"</td>
<td width="49%"> <c:catch var="e"> <fmt:parseDate var="i" type="date" dateStyle="medium" value="${param.num}" />
<c:out value="${i}" escapeXml="false" /> </c:catch>
<c:out value="${e}" escapeXml="false" /> </td> </tr>
<tr> <td width="51%">type="date" dateStyle="long"</td>
<td width="49%"> <c:catch var="e"> <fmt:parseDate var="i" type="date" dateStyle="long" value="${param.num}" />
<c:out value="${i}" escapeXml="false" /> </c:catch>
<c:out value="${e}" escapeXml="false" /> </td> </tr>
<tr> <td width="51%">type="date" dateStyle="full"</td>
<td width="49%"> <c:catch var="e"> <fmt:parseDate var="i" type="date" dateStyle="full" value="${param.num}" />
<c:out value="${i}" escapeXml="false" /> </c:catch>
<c:out value="${e}" escapeXml="false" /> </td> </tr> </table> </c:if> </body> </html> |
|
|
最近更新 ( 2007-12-02 04:14:27 )
|